在当今信息爆炸的时代,数据已成为企业和社会发展中不可或缺的资源。数据分析师作为挖掘和解读数据宝藏的关键角色,其重要性日益凸显。本文将深入探讨数据分析师培训的重要性,以及如何通过系统学习解锁数据驱动未来的大门。
一、数据分析师培训的重要性
1. 提升数据分析能力
数据分析师培训旨在提升学员的数据处理、分析和解读能力。通过学习,学员能够熟练运用各种数据分析工具和技巧,从而在复杂的数据中找到有价值的信息。
2. 培养数据思维
数据分析师不仅需要掌握技术,还需要具备良好的数据思维。培训过程中,学员将学习如何从数据中发现问题、分析问题和解决问题,为企业的决策提供有力支持。
3. 适应市场需求
随着大数据时代的到来,数据分析师成为各大企业争抢的人才。通过培训,学员能够提升自身竞争力,更好地适应市场需求。
二、数据分析师培训内容
1. 数据处理技术
数据分析师培训涵盖数据清洗、数据集成、数据转换等技术。以下是一些常用数据处理技术的示例:
import pandas as pd
# 数据清洗
data = pd.read_csv('data.csv')
data.dropna(inplace=True) # 删除缺失值
data.drop_duplicates(inplace=True) # 删除重复值
# 数据集成
data1 = pd.read_csv('data1.csv')
data2 = pd.read_csv('data2.csv')
data = pd.merge(data1, data2, on='key')
# 数据转换
data['new_column'] = data['old_column'].apply(lambda x: x**2)
2. 数据分析工具
培训中,学员将学习使用各种数据分析工具,如Python、R、Tableau等。以下是一个使用Python进行数据分析的示例:
import matplotlib.pyplot as plt
import pandas as pd
# 读取数据
data = pd.read_csv('data.csv')
# 绘制散点图
plt.scatter(data['x'], data['y'])
plt.xlabel('X')
plt.ylabel('Y')
plt.show()
3. 数据挖掘与机器学习
数据分析师培训还将涉及数据挖掘和机器学习技术。以下是一个使用Python进行机器学习的示例:
from sklearn.model_selection import train_test_split
from sklearn.linear_model import LinearRegression
# 数据划分
x = data[['x', 'y']]
y = data['z']
x_train, x_test, y_train, y_test = train_test_split(x, y, test_size=0.2)
# 创建模型
model = LinearRegression()
model.fit(x_train, y_train)
# 预测
y_pred = model.predict(x_test)
4. 商业智能与报告撰写
培训还将教授学员如何利用数据分析结果进行商业智能分析和报告撰写。以下是一个简单的商业智能报告示例:
一、数据概述
- 数据来源:XX公司销售数据
- 数据时间范围:2020年1月-2020年12月
二、数据分析
1. 销售额趋势分析
- 2020年销售额较2019年增长10%
- 第一季度销售额最高,第四季度销售额最低
2. 产品类别销售分析
- 产品A销售额占比最高,达到30%
- 产品C销售额最低,仅占5%
三、结论
1. XX公司2020年整体销售额表现良好
2. 产品A为畅销产品,需加大推广力度
3. 产品C需调整策略,提高市场竞争力
三、数据分析师培训途径
1. 高校课程
许多高校开设了数据分析、统计学等相关专业,学员可以通过系统学习,获得扎实的理论基础和实践技能。
2. 在线课程
目前,国内外有许多优秀的在线课程平台,如Coursera、网易云课堂等,学员可以根据自身需求选择合适的课程进行学习。
3. 实战项目
通过参与实战项目,学员可以将所学知识应用于实际工作中,提升自己的数据分析能力。
四、总结
数据分析师培训是解锁数据驱动未来之门的重要途径。通过系统学习,学员可以提升数据分析能力、培养数据思维、适应市场需求。在数据时代,掌握数据分析技能将成为个人和企业的核心竞争力。
